THE HOUSING EXECUTIVE LTD RECRUITMENT CONSULTANTS is seeking an experienced Allocations Team Manager for a six-month contract in England. The successful candidate will manage a team responsible for maintaining the housing register, ensuring assessments align with the Housing Act 1996.

Strong knowledge of housing allocations schemes and committee governance experience are essential. Key skills include team management, performance monitoring, and project management. Apply to lead social housing allocations effectively.

How to prepare for a job interview at THE HOUSING EXECUTIVE LTD RECRUITMENT CONSULTANTS

Know Your Housing Legislation

Make sure you brush up on the Housing Act 1996 and any relevant housing allocations schemes. Being able to discuss these confidently will show that you’re not just familiar with the regulations but also understand how they impact your team’s work.

Showcase Your Team Management Skills

Prepare examples of how you've successfully managed teams in the past. Think about specific challenges you faced, how you motivated your team, and the outcomes of your leadership. This will demonstrate your capability to lead effectively in this role.

Demonstrate Project Management Experience

Be ready to talk about your project management experience, especially in relation to housing allocations. Highlight any projects you've led, the methodologies you used, and how you ensured performance monitoring was effective. This will illustrate your ability to manage tasks and meet deadlines.

Prepare Questions for Them

Interviews are a two-way street! Prepare thoughtful questions about their current challenges in housing allocations or how they measure success in the role. This shows your genuine interest in the position and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
